Abstract The treatment of 2-(trifluoromethyl)aniline with 2,6-dimethylphenylmagnesium bromide yields 1-methyl-9-(2,6-dimethylphenyl)acridine by the formal reaction of one equivalent of the aniline and two equivalents of the Grignard reagent. Interestingly, one of the methyl groups is eliminated during the reaction, and the product contains three methyl groups only. In a similar way, the reaction of
